Chilton Woods
  • CurtinCo have been appointed by Suffolk County
    Council and Redrow Homes to undertake the
    community consultation in relation to Chilton
    Woods.
  • We are NOT seeking to replicate the entire
    consultation process again.
  • We ARE seeking to build upon previous
    consultation.

3
Background of Development
  • Principle of development at Chilton Woods is not
    a new one.
  • Given the generally rural nature of much of
    Babergh District, most identified growth will
    occur at Sudbury.
  • Planned extensions to existing urban areas are
    likely to provide the most sustainable option.
  • It has been identified that smaller growth may
    occur in Hadleigh
  • Chilton Woods was first allocated in the
    Councils Second Deposit Draft Local Plan (May
    2003) which was subsequently adopted.

Policy Requirments
  • Set out in CP01 of Baberghs Local Plan
  • 2 key objectives
  • To accommodate a major proportion of the Babergh
    Districts housing and employment growth needs
    during the Local Plan Period.
  • To create an integrated, high-quality and
    sustainable mixed-use development that maximises
    the physical, economic and social benefits for
    Sudbury and Great Cornard.
  • There is a clear evidence base for the demand for
    new housing and employment land.

5
Ashwells Scheme
  • Ashwells had previously been the preferred
    development partner.
  • A substantial amount of community consultation
    was undertaken.

Type Area
Residential Development 26.54 ha
General Employment 9.74 ha
Bulky Goods 6.3 ha
Low Impact Employment 5.89 ha
Recreation Leisure 9.83 ha
Community Facilities 1.25 ha
Education 4.86 ha
Community Woodland 28.73 ha
6
Redrows Scheme
  • Built upon the principles established previously.

Type Ashwell Redrow Difference Comment
Residential Development 26.54 ha 22.74 ha -3.80 ha Consistent with Policy Requirements
General Employment 9.74 ha 14.84 ha 5.10 ha Consistent with Policy Requirements
Bulky Goods 6.3 ha 1.6 ha -4.70 ha Consistent with Policy Requirements
Low Impact Employment 5.89 ha 5.51 ha -0.38 ha Consistent with Policy Requirements
Recreation Leisure 9.83 ha 27.90 ha 18.07 Redrows scheme is 17.8 ha in excess of policy
Community Facilities 1.25 ha 3.50 ha 2.25 Neighbourhood centre and community facilities
Education 4.86 ha 2.10 ha -2.76 Due to Schools Review Loss of middle school
Community Woodland 28.73 ha 28.30 ha -0.43

Community Benefits
  • New Community Centre
  • Flexible provisions for community use, including
    possible office space for Chilton Parish.
  • Substantial open, green space,
  • Including the Community Woodland
  • County Wildlife Site.
  • New playing fields and sports provision
  • Provision for a new school
  • Provision of affordable housing

8
Community Woodland
  • Policy CP01 sets out the intention for this to be
    owned and managed by a community group.
  • There will be diversity with a mix of small
    meadows, glades, wildlife areas and trees and
    shrub planting.
  • Any new trees or shrubs will be of an indigenous
    species.
  • A major landscape feature that will provide a
    buffer against further encroachment.

9
Access
  • Currently, it is proposed to have 2 vehicular
    access points.
  • There will also be 6 additional access points for
    pedestrians, cyclists and public transport.
  • Proposed masterplan has been designed to
    encourage transport via foot or public transport.
  • 5 min rule ensuring all immediate services
    are within walking distance.
